EDAMBA Doctoral Thesis Competition - 3rd place for Tanja Fatur Šikić

The Faculty of Economics and Business of the University of Rijeka, including its Postgraduate doctoral study in Economics and Business Economics, has been a member of the prestigious international association of postgraduate doctoral studies in business economics EDAMBA (European Doctoral Programs Association in Management & Business Administration), and is already the winner of the exceptional quality recognition.


At this year's EDAMBA Doctoral Thesis Competition, the dissertation written by Tanja Fatur Šikić: IMPACT OF ENERGY CONSUMPTION ON ECONOMIC GROWTH IN DEVELOPED AND POST-TRANSITION COUNTRIES OF EUROPEAN UNION (mentor: Đula Borozan, Ph.D., Full Prof., co-mentor: Nela Vlahinić-Lenz, Ph.D., Full Prof.) has been included not only in the top ten dissertations of EDAMBA members defended in 2017/2018, but has also won the 3rd place and a valuable cash prize.


The extent of this award is also expressed by the fact that EDAMBA encompasses over 70 universities with faculties conducting postgraduate doctoral studies in business economics, not just within Europe. The Faculty of Economics and Business of the University of Rijeka is the only one from South and South-Eastern Europe, besides the Faculty of Economics and Business of the University of Zagreb and the Faculty of Economics of the University of Ljubljana.
 
EDAMBA also offers regular training of Ph.D. students and mentors, whereby the Faculty of Economics and Business of the University of Rijeka regularly participates by directly financing the participants. Participating in EDAMBA activities, in particular in its annual meetings/ conferences, enables a continuous improvement of curricula, as well as the improvement of the organization of the postgraduate doctoral study itself.
